【Alias】

Imperial rice husks and millet husks.

【Origin】

It is the dried husk of the poppy plant of the Papaveraceae family. Its seeds and young seedlings are also used for medicinal purposes. All are cultivated. It is native to southern Europe and Asia and is now grown in China.

【Properties and taste】

The shell is oval or bottle-shaped, and sometimes broken into pieces. The outer surface is yellow-white or light brown, with longitudinal or transverse cuts, and 11 to 12 protruding residual stigmas at the top, arranged radially in a disc shape. The stem has a short stalk. The fruit peel is brittle and woody. After breaking open, the inner surface is light yellow and slightly shiny, with more than a dozen false septa and small brown-black spots on them, which are the remnants of fallen seeds, light and brittle. It has a light fragrance and a slightly bitter taste. The best ones are large in size, yellowish-white in color, and with hard skin. Sour, flat. Enters the lung, kidney and large intestine meridians.

Efficacy and function

Astringes the lungs and relieves cough, astringes the intestines, and relieves pain

【effect】

The taste of the herb is sour and astringent, and it enters the lung, kidney, and large intestine meridians. It has a special astringent function. It can not only astringe the lungs and stop coughs, but also astringe the intestines and stop dirt. Therefore, it can treat long-term coughs due to lung deficiency, or long-term diarrhea and dysentery.

(1) It is used to treat lung qi stagnation and persistent cough. It is often used in combination with black plum, such as Xiaobai Lao Wan.

(2) It can be used alone or in combination with costus root, coptis root, and black plum to treat chronic diarrhea and dysentery.

In addition, this product has significant analgesic effect, especially for epigastric pain. Because it is extremely astringent and is only used to treat symptoms, it is not suitable for people with diarrhea or the initial onset of cough.
